Transaction 3220626bdcf146c33a92198f9a4ac290d3a4aec22a6ba1eb695b28c4d7b0581a

1 Input
2 Outputs
  • 3220626bdcf146c33a92198f9a4ac290d3a4aec22a6ba1eb695b28c4d7b0581a:0
  • value  16187768
    address  3D8utqZZwXazV4oaqxb3v2KXeJ4suWfmeo
  • 3220626bdcf146c33a92198f9a4ac290d3a4aec22a6ba1eb695b28c4d7b0581a:1
  • value  85290813
    address  3Kmi5rUC5AeFZZSkvtAmpFuh1gz4oYEYtd